ULTRA-SECURE KM SWITCHING
The SKMN-4S-P allows users to control KM (Keyboard
and Mouse) operation on up to four computers. It features mechanical,
electrical and optical signal isolation to prevent hacking and data leakage in
environments where security is paramount. With the SKMN-4S-P, all data relays
are controlled by inverted signals, shielding connections from outside
intrusion by forcing them each to work one at a time. Each port uses its own
isolated data channel and each unit features non-reprogrammable ROM to better
protect the switch’s functions. Better yet, the SKMN-4S-P offers the highest
security when accessing classified and public networks over the internet
through these isolated connections. By isolating connections between networks,
the SKMN-4S-P ensures no data is leaked between secure ports and the outside

CAC SUPPORT
Many secure KM switches support CAC devices, such
as smart-card and biometric readers, bolstering security when using the device.
However, IPGard takes CAC security even further, allowing users to assign
specific peripheral devices to the SKMN-4S-P’s CAC port. Once a peripheral
device has been registered by an authenticated admin, users can then switch the
connection between that device and the PC’s along with KM switching.
KEYBOARD AND MOUSE EMULATION
The Secure KM emulates (simulates) the presence of
a keyboard and mouse for every attached computer through a USB cable. Both
selected and non-selected computers maintain a constant connection with the
unit’s keyboard-mouse emulation controllers, allowing for ultra-fast switching
and restricting discovery of newly connected peripherals during switching
operations. Emulation of keyboard and mouse also prevents direct connection
between the peripherals and the connected computers, shielding systems from potential
vulnerabilities.
SEAMLESS CURSOR & KEYBOARD SWITCHING
IPGard Secure KM Switches offer top-grade data
protection when accessing keyboard-mouse functions across multiple connected
computer systems. IPGard’s NIAP Protection Profile Ver. 3.0 (PP3.0) standard
compliance ensures all IPGard KM switches utilize the newest, most advanced
safeguards in relation to keyboard, mouse, and audio security. Each IPGard
Secure KM Switch uses Seamless Cursor & Keyboard Switching (SCS), which
lets users transition between highly isolated computer systems simply by moving
a mouse cursor across individual display borders. Each connected system’s
display remains visible during SCS, but the Secure KM Switch keeps each system
